Bamburgh Castle in Film and Television
- 1927: Huntingtower
- 1971 The Devils
- 1984–86 Robin of Sherwood
- 2001: Revelation
- 2010: Robin Hood (2010 film)
- 2011: Channel 4's Time Team dig at Bamburgh Castle
